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$661 in Bukit Mertajam versus $909 in Petaling Jaya.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,224 in Bukit Mertajam versus $1,337 in Petaling Jaya.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$1,786 in Bukit Mertajam versus $1,765 in Petaling Jaya.

Living in Bukit Mertajam costs roughly 27% less than in Petaling Jaya,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

Both cities sit below the global median: Bukit Mertajam 51% lower, Petaling Jaya 32% lower.
